Output 84ca5d046f78fae3734b799f392314095590b931bc6a61bcc35055b60268926e:146

value
653599
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 83d0e2116c561da7af15e7c7462ae77a46fe978e OP_EQUALVERIFY OP_CHECKSIG
address
1D1ykafpu5sqFXDHAYENFkCXHXPYLimdFQ
transaction
84ca5d046f78fae3734b799f392314095590b931bc6a61bcc35055b60268926e
spent
true